Understanding Common Basement Water Problems
Before exploring waterproofing solutions, it’s important to recognize the warning signs of water intrusion. Musty odors are often the first indicator that moisture has found its way into your basement. You might notice water stains on walls or floors, efflorescence (white, chalky residue on concrete), or visible cracks in your foundation walls. Some homeowners observe increased humidity levels, condensation on pipes or walls, or even standing water after heavy rains.
These symptoms indicate that water is finding pathways into your basement through various means. Hydrostatic pressure builds up in the soil around your foundation when the water table rises, pushing moisture through any available opening. Cracks in foundation walls or floors, improperly sealed window wells, and failing drainage systems all contribute to water intrusion. Health and Safety Benefits
A dry basement means a healthier home environment for your family. Mold and mildew thrive in damp conditions, releasing spores that circulate through your home’s ventilation system. These spores can trigger allergies, asthma attacks, and other respiratory problems, particularly affecting children and elderly family members. Professional waterproofing eliminates the moisture that allows mold growth, protecting your family’s health.
Pest control is another often-overlooked benefit. Insects and rodents are attracted to damp basements where they find favorable living conditions. A dry basement is far less inviting to these unwanted visitors, reducing the likelihood of infestations that compromise your home’s safety and comfort.
